I added a clear button to the settings editor search bar...
This clear button works the same as the one in the keyboard shortcuts editor, it clears the input that is in the search bar and then refocuses.
This is helpful if you want to clear the search bar while browsing results as the clear search option that is currently implemented doesn't pop up on search results. The button saves the extra step of having to backspace and retype your search as its just 1 click that does this.
This PR fixes #66141
